Central London: Access, Prestige, and Networking Opportunities
Office spaces in Central London put your business in the centre of growth. Locating here means getting surrounded by high-profile companies, which opens doors for networking and client meetings. The area offers excellent transport links, from the Tube to mainline trains, making commutes easier for employees and visitors.
In Q1 2025, prime office rents in the City of London typically ranged between £80/sq ft and £100/sq ft. In the West End, rents were significantly higher, often between £140/sq ft and over £160/sq ft for core locations, driven by the intense “flight to quality” trend, with premium central deals exceeding £200/sq ft. High demand means most offices are occupied, so securing good space demonstrates a business’s credibility and success to clients and partners.
Outer Boroughs: Cost-Effective and Spacious Options
Outer London offices give you more value and space at affordable prices. Rent in many suburbs, such as Whitechapel, Hackney, and Stratford, falls between the high £30s and £45 per square foot, which makes a significant difference for growing teams and startups.
These locations often feature larger layouts, parking spaces, and emerging business communities. They offer a chance to build a productive workspace without breaking the bank, making them appealing for expanding companies.

Cost Considerations: City Centre vs Suburbs
 
Rent is a significant factor when choosing an office space in London. Central London comes with high headline rents, as well as service charges, utilities, and parking. Suburban locations are much more affordable, giving companies financial breathing room.
Prime City Rates and Hidden Costs
City rents are steep, sometimes as high as £250 per square foot, depending on the grade. Beyond the headline rent, expect substantial additional charges, including service charges, utilities, and high parking fees. These factors combine to form the Total Occupancy Cost, which can be 40-60% above the headline rent.
Furthermore, prime Central buildings often command a premium due to their ESG compliance (e.g., high BREEAM or LEED ratings), a non-negotiable factor for many large companies this year.
Outer Borough Savings and Value Opportunities
In outer boroughs such as Hackney and London Fields, rents typically range from the high £30s per square foot, rarely surpassing £50. Affordable costs allow you to invest resources in other areas of your business or secure a larger, more comfortable office, which is ideal for growing teams.

Amenities and Workplace Quality
 
Office layout significantly influences employee satisfaction and efficiency. A well-equipped space with modern amenities can make a massive difference in attracting and retaining talent.
City Offices: High-End Facilities and Modern Workspaces
Central offices include premium facilities such as meeting rooms, event spaces, networking lounges, and high-speed internet. Many spaces are tech-enabled, seamlessly supporting hybrid work and client-facing events.
Suburban Offices: Emerging Facilities with Flexibility
Outer borough offices may not have the same luxury as the city, but they’re catching up. Many sites offer sufficient meeting areas, parking, and hybrid-ready setups. Some of them even feature creative interiors and coworking hubs, making them perfect for contemporary professionals seeking adaptable spaces.

Employee and Workforce Considerations
 
Your team’s daily experience affects your business productivity. While you’re searching for perfect office space in London, consider commuting times, transport options, and lifestyle preferences.
City Offices: Easy Access for Professionals
City locations are a magnet for talent due to excellent transport connectivity, nearby restaurants, retail, and other convenient amenities. Both clients and employees prefer offices near major transport links, which leads to shorter commutes for those living centrally and easier access for clients during meetings.
Outer Boroughs: Lifestyle and Affordability Balance
Suburban offices provide larger workspaces, less congestion, and better parking. While public transport can be slower, many teams find that a quieter environment and reduced stress levels improve morale and productivity.
Trends Shaping the Choices for Office Spaces in London
Post-pandemic, hybrid work has reshaped the demand for office spaces. Many companies are now splitting teams between central offices and suburban hubs, balancing prestige with cost-efficiency. Emerging boroughs like Hackney, Deptford, and Barnet are becoming attractive alternatives due to flexible leases, growing business communities, and improving transport links.
This trend is inspiring landlords to offer modern amenities and adaptable spaces outside the city, making suburban offices an effective long-term solution for many businesses.
How to Decide Between City and Outer Boroughs?
Creating a checklist can simplify the decision-making process:
| Factor | City Centre | Outer Boroughs | 
| Rent | High (£70–£250 psf) | Moderate (£30–£40 psf) | 
| Space | Smaller, premium | Larger, flexible layouts | 
| Accessibility | Excellent, central | Moderate, depends on transport | 
| Amenities | High-end, networking-focused | Adequate, flexible, parking-friendly | 
| Workforce Appeal | Talent magnet, prestigious | Affordable, lifestyle balance | 
By evaluating budget, team size, client proximity, and long-term growth plans, you can choose a location that aligns with both your operational and cultural goals.
